Herbalife Nutrition Ltd vs IDEXX Laboratories, Inc. — how do they compare? Herbalife Nutrition Ltd trades at $12.19 (market cap $1.27B), while IDEXX Laboratories, Inc. trades at $551.53 (market cap $44.48B). The key difference: IDEXX Laboratories, Inc. is far larger — about 35× Herbalife Nutrition Ltd's market cap, and Herbalife Nutrition Ltd is trading nearer its 52-week high, IDEXX Laboratories, Inc. nearer its low. HLF trades at $12.25, up 2.17% today, with a bearish technical signal from moving averages but neutral oscillators. The company reported Q1 2026 EPS of $0.64, beating expectations, and raised full-year guidance. Revenue remains stable around $5 billion annually, with a net income margin of 4.66%. Valuation ratios appear attractive with a P/E of 5.26 and P/S of 0.25. Debt-to-asset ratio improved to 71.67% in 2025, reflecting progress in deleveraging.
The outlook is mixed: strong analyst support (57.69% buy ratings) and operational improvements contrast with high debt levels and negative shareholder equity. Key risks include competitive pressures and reliance on international growth. Near-term catalyst is Q2 2026 earnings on August 5, 2026.
IDXX trades at $563.79, down 0.64% today but maintains strong fundamental momentum with consistent earnings beats and robust profitability. The stock shows bullish technical signals with support at $563 and resistance at $572, while valuation metrics remain elevated. Recent Q1 2026 results exceeded expectations with EPS of $3.47 versus $3.41 estimates, supporting the company's leadership in veterinary diagnostics.
Outlook remains positive given strong analyst support (59% buy ratings) and innovation pipeline, though premium valuations and competitive pressures present risks. Revenue growth trajectory and expanding margins provide fundamental support for continued upside potential in the pet healthcare sector.

Its key product lines include single-use canine and feline test kits that veterinarians can employ in the office, benchtop chemistry and hematology analyzers for test-panel analysis on-site, reference lab services, and tests to detect and manage disease in livestock. The firm also offers vet practice management software and consulting services to animal hospitals. Idexx gets about 38% of its revenue from outside the United States.
